Now does anyone remember how the combination (black and any colours)
used to work? one of the two dyed the primary colour (most common) and the other dyed the second most common colour (secondary)
Now they just make the add-on colour darker
now that's actually good, but I really want something like that back, and i'm pretty sure that other people want this too
Introducing the second dye slot
What is this? well just like the name it's a secondary dye slot that goes right next to the first
there would be a second dye slot on everything that already has one
the way it would work is that the first (original) dye slot would control the primary colour and-yep you guessed it- the second one would control the secondary colour
but now for the necessary details

The important necessary details
  • If a colour on an accessory/armour/vanity/pet/mount etc is only a little bit lighter or darker, then it won't count as a different colour
  • If a piece of equipment only has one colour then the dye in the primary slot will dye the whole thing
  • void dye is now a purely effect dye (like mirage and reflective) and it only now costs one luminite to make (because we didn't need five in the first place)
  • If you put a purely effect dye (mirage, reflective or void) in either one of the slots the effect will cover the whole piece and will disregard any other effects (acid, hades etc)

Now you might be saying "but if I want do dye my whole piece only one colour would I have to use two dyes?"
not necessarily because next to the camera mode button the would be a button saying second dye slot
this would make the second dye slot disappear, and then the dye system would turn back to normal
don't worry you won't lose your dyes, if you reopen it then they'll still be there

Weapon dyeing! Some people have already suggested this I know but I think my system is really good
You know how the goblin tinkerer can reforge, well now the dye trader can re-dye weapons!!
The re-dye option would be in the same place as it is with the goblin tinkerer
When you open it there are three tabs
Primary colour (works the same way as the armour does)

Secondary colour

Projectile (only on projectile weapons excluding guns bows rockets and most other ranged weapons)

First off the primary and secondary colour thing stays the same
And both tabs are exactly the same as each other, they just correspond to different parts
In the tabs there would be a colour slider thing, just like stylist/character menu
To change your colour it would cost one gold (if you want to change both colours two gold)

there would also be a menu right next to that with all the dye effects
(These would NOT include any changes to the colour
Okay here we go: slime, reflective, mirage, void, hades, phase, living ocean (I think), acid and twilight (I think that's all of them)
Changing your effect on one part is two gold (four if you want both)

Now the projectile is usually simple, there is only one colour and no effects doing it costs 3 gold, but for summoner (minion) you have two colour sliders (primary and secondary colours) and you can add effects to it but it costs four gold.

Important notes about weapons
Arkhalis's slash is controlled by primary colour and the slash shows no effects
Daybreak spears count as projectiles
Ranged weapons able to have dyed projectiles are: electro sphere launcher, all flamethrowers, jack o lantern launcher, piranha gun, sand gun and toxicarp.
